Understanding Faith: What Is It?
Before exploring how faith helps us overcome challenges, we must first understand what faith truly is. Faith is a deep trust and confidence in God, and it is essential to the Christian walk.
1. Biblical Definition of Faith
In Hebrews 11:1, the Bible defines faith as “the substance of things hoped for, the evidence of things not seen.” This means that faith is not just an abstract feeling but a firm conviction in things that are not yet visible or tangible. It’s the confidence that what God has promised will come to pass, even if we cannot immediately see it.
Faith is rooted in the belief that God is who He says He is and that He will do what He has promised to do. It is trusting in God’s character and relying on His sovereignty, especially during difficult times.
2. Faith is a Choice
Faith is not simply a passive state of mind. It is an active choice to trust in God’s promises. It requires a decision to focus on God’s Word rather than our circumstances. When life gets tough, we are faced with the decision to either succumb to fear and doubt or to rely on God’s faithfulness.
Faith as a Source of Strength During Adversity
When we face challenges, our immediate reaction is often to feel overwhelmed or helpless. However, faith can be a source of incredible strength, providing us with the courage and endurance needed to navigate through life’s difficulties.
1. Faith Helps Us Endure Hardship
Life’s challenges can test our patience and our willpower, but faith gives us the strength to persevere. Romans 5:3-4 tells us that “we glory in our sufferings, because we know that suffering produces perseverance; perseverance, character; and character, hope.” The apostle Paul teaches us that challenges are not something to avoid, but rather they are opportunities for our faith to grow stronger.
By trusting God in the midst of suffering, we build perseverance, which is the ability to endure trials with a steadfast spirit. Perseverance, in turn, leads to the development of godly character and hope.
2. Faith Gives Us Peace in the Storm
One of the most powerful aspects of faith is that it gives us peace, even in the midst of life’s storms. In Matthew 14:22-33, when Jesus’ disciples were caught in a storm on the Sea of Galilee, they were terrified. Jesus came walking on the water and reassured them, saying, “Take courage! It is I. Don’t be afraid.”
Peter, in an act of faith, stepped out of the boat to walk towards Jesus. However, when he became distracted by the wind and waves, he began to sink. Jesus immediately reached out and caught him, saying, “You of little faith, why did you doubt?”
This story illustrates how faith in Jesus brings peace in the midst of life’s storms. Even when circumstances are challenging, trusting in God’s presence and power can bring a deep sense of peace that transcends understanding. Faith helps us keep our focus on God rather than on the storms around us.
3. Faith Enables Us to See Beyond Our Current Struggles
Faith enables us to see beyond the present moment and recognize the bigger picture of God’s purpose. 2 Corinthians 4:17 reminds us that “our light and momentary troubles are achieving for us an eternal glory that far outweighs them all.” When we are going through difficult times, it’s easy to become fixated on our problems. However, faith allows us to see beyond the temporary struggles and trust that God has a greater plan for our lives.
By keeping our eyes on the eternal hope that we have in Christ, we can endure present trials with confidence. Faith gives us the perspective to view our struggles as part of the bigger story that God is writing in our lives.
Practical Ways to Strengthen Our Faith During Challenges
Faith is not something that can be activated in a moment of crisis without prior preparation. Strengthening our faith is a lifelong process. Below are practical ways to build and nurture your faith, especially during difficult times:
1. Stay in God’s Word
The Bible is full of promises and truths that can sustain us in times of trouble. Romans 10:17 tells us, “Faith comes from hearing the message, and the message is heard through the word about Christ.” When we spend time reading and meditating on Scripture, our faith is strengthened. God’s Word reassures us of His faithfulness, reminds us of His promises, and provides guidance for how to navigate through life’s challenges.
2. Prayer: A Means of Communication with God
Prayer is a vital aspect of faith. It’s how we communicate with God, share our struggles, and receive His peace. Philippians 4:6-7 encourages us to “do not be anxious about anything, but in every situation, by prayer and petition, with thanksgiving, present your requests to God. And the peace of God, which transcends all understanding, will guard your hearts and your minds in Christ Jesus.”
When we pray, we are reminded that we are not alone in our struggles. God hears us, and He promises to give us peace, even in the midst of trials.
3. Surround Yourself with a Faith Community
One of the most powerful ways to strengthen your faith is by being part of a community of believers. Hebrews 10:24-25 encourages us not to neglect meeting together but to “spur one another on toward love and good deeds.” A supportive church or faith group can provide encouragement, prayer, and fellowship, especially during times of difficulty.
4. Remind Yourself of God’s Faithfulness
Reflecting on past experiences of God’s faithfulness can strengthen our trust in Him. When we look back on how God has helped us in the past, it reminds us that He is capable of helping us in the present. Psalm 77:11-12 says, “I will remember the deeds of the Lord; yes, I will remember your miracles of long ago. I will consider all your works and meditate on all your mighty deeds.”
Overcoming Life’s Challenges Through Faith: Stories of Hope
Throughout the Bible and in the lives of many believers today, we see countless examples of how faith has empowered people to overcome great challenges. Here are just a few examples:
1. The Story of Job
Job is often cited as a biblical example of faith in the midst of suffering. He faced the loss of his health, wealth, and family, yet he refused to curse God. In Job 13:15, Job says, “Though He slay me, yet will I hope in Him.” Job’s faith in God enabled him to endure suffering and, ultimately, God restored him.
2. The Apostle Paul
Paul endured countless trials for the sake of the gospel. He was beaten, imprisoned, shipwrecked, and persecuted, yet he continued to preach the good news of Jesus Christ. In 2 Corinthians 4:8-9, Paul writes, “We are hard pressed on every side, but not crushed; perplexed, but not in despair; persecuted, but not abandoned; struck down, but not destroyed.” Paul’s faith in God’s power and purpose allowed him to endure hardship and continue his mission.
